Historical Note:
Hand saws and woodworking tools like these were essential household and farm implements throughout the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Decorative folk art paddles featuring wildlife imagery became popular during the mid-20th century as handcrafted Americana and lodge décor, making mixed lots such as this appealing to both collectors and decorators.
